如何在 SublimeText 中映射扩展(有没有办法可以映射 Sublime Text 将 mjs 视为 js)

如何在 SublimeText 中映射扩展(有没有办法可以映射 Sublime Text 将 mjs 视为 js)

我目前正在使用 nodejs 模块,尽管只是 js 文件,但在声明时它使用 mjs 扩展名--experimental-modules。有没有办法可以映射 Sublime Text 以将 mjs 视为 js?

答案1

有没有办法可以映射 Sublime Text 将 mjs 视为 js?

请参阅 StackOverflow 中的以下答案:

在当前版本的 Sublime Text 2 (Build: 2139) 中,您可以使用菜单栏中的选项为特定文件扩展名的所有文件设置语法。打开要为其设置默认扩展名的文件,然后浏览以下菜单:View -> Syntax -> Open all with current extension as... ->[your syntax choice]

更新日期:2012-06-28:Sublime Text 2 的最新版本(至少从 Build 2181 开始)允许通过单击窗口右下角的当前语法类型来设置语法。这将打开语法选择菜单,Open all with current extension as...菜单顶部有选项。

更新于2016-04-19:截至目前,这也适用于 Sublime Text 3。

来源在 Sublime Text 2 中将默认语法设置为不同的文件类型,回答者科林

相关内容